Since we're down to the final moments of postseason life for teams in contention, Puck Daddy solemnly begins a daily countdown to annihilation. The Winnipeg Jets routed the Florida Panthers on Thursday night, 7-2, tying the idle Rangers with 44 points and keeping two points in back of the Washington Capitals for the Southeast lead. Said Evander Kane to the Winnipeg Free Press: "We might have been talking about it but we’ve been doing it," Jets left-winger Evander Kane said after two goals against the Panthers. "That’s the difference from maybe those five games on the losing streak. Now we’re on a bit of a winning streak. Instead of talking, we’re just going out and doing it and I think it’s good to see." Alas, the Jets only have six games remaining while Washington has seven and the Rangers have eight. Thus the Tragic Number for Winnipeg remains 12 points lost by the Jets or gained by the No. 8 seed.
